Output 31fc17c0ddc60d81b07f629e50a2345c79a5d30b9312cab93690ed6f066f09a0:0

value
1079594
script pubkey
OP_0 OP_PUSHBYTES_20 e57cf3652a542de552ab88dfa2384c9753aeff39
address
bc1qu470xef22sk7254t3r06ywzvjaf6aleed0030y
transaction
31fc17c0ddc60d81b07f629e50a2345c79a5d30b9312cab93690ed6f066f09a0
spent
true